San Francisco: Serena Williams is known for her athleticism on court but the tennis ace proved to be quite a ‘superwoman’ off it as well when she chased down a man on Friday who she said took her phone while she ate at a restaurant. 
 
Williams, 34, the top-ranked tennis player in women’s singles, posted a picture of herself in a superhero outfit on Facebook and described a dramatic ordeal that she said took place at a Chinese restaurant, where a man stood next to her and lingered a bit too close to her table for comfort. 
 
Though, surveillance video suggests the encounter was not as dramatic as Williams’s widely shared tale on Facebook yet she did chase down the alleged phone thief.
 
“My phone was sitting in the chair but I just didn’t feel right. He (the alleged thief) was there too long. ‘Is he a customer?’ I thought. ‘Is he waiting on the bathroom?’” she wrote. 
 
Williams said her “superhero sense” proved correct when the man grabbed her phone and ducked out of the restaurant. “He began to run but I was too fast. (Those sprints came in handy) I was upon him in a flash!” Serena said. There were few details about the episode from her Facebook post. Williams did not say what city she was in, what type of phone she had or the identity of her dinner companion. Surveillance footage broadcast by “Good Morning America” show on Thursday offered more information.
